In this lab, you learn to use Vertex AI Python client library to train and make predictions on an AutoML model based on a tabular dataset. Alternatively, you can train and make predictions on models by using the gcloud command-line tool or by using the online Cloud Console.
Learning objectives
Create a Vertex AI model training job.
Train an AutoML tabular model.
Deploy the model resource to a serving endpoint resource.
Make a prediction by sending data.
Undeploy the model resource.

Task 1. Set up your environment
Enable the Notebooks API
In the Google Cloud Console, on the Navigation menu, click APIs & Services > Library.
Search for Notebooks API and press enter. Click on the Notebooks API result.
If the API is not enabled, you'll see the Enable button. Click Enable to enable the API.
Enable the Vertex AI API
In the Google Cloud Console, on the Navigation menu, click Vertex AI > Dashboard, and then click Enable Vertex AI API.
Task 2. Launch a Vertex AI Notebooks instance
In the Google Cloud Console, on the Navigation menu, click Vertex AI > Workbench.
On the Notebook instances page, select the User-Managed Notebooks view.
Click + Create New.
In the Create instance dialog, use the default name or enter a unique name for the Vertex AI Notebook instance. Set the region to and zone to and leave the rest of the settings as default.
Click Create.
Click Open JupyterLab.
